Spider Egg Sacks

These globe-shaped spider sacks will have your guests terrified, especially those spider haters. You can make several eight-legged sacks and suspend them at various heights, drape them over curtains, hang from railings, decorate light fixtures and much more!

Materials: 

  • Foam Egg
  • White batting
  • White stockings
  • Plastic spiders in a various of sizes
  • Glue
  • Hooks (whatever you need to hang them up with)


Steps:

  1. To make each egg sac, wrap a foam egg in white batting.
  2. Pull a white socking over the ball.
  3. Position smaller plastic spiders inside, between batting and stocking; glue larger ones on the outside.
  4. Hang from ceiling using hooks or whatever you can find!

Ghostly Lanterns

Ghostly Lanterns are cheap, cheerful and very effective. All you need to do is to draw spooky faces on empty, clean gallon milk jugs with a black marker pen then just fill the jugs with lights. So simple, quick and easy! Decorate your porch or walkway with a ghostly Halloween glow!

Boo Bottles 

Raid your recycling bin to make these glass ghosts in four easy steps, you can use any type of bottle you want! First, remove labels and caps from the bottles, but make sure you clean the bottles thoroughly! Next, spray-paint them white, then with a black marker pen draw on scary faces. Lastly, throw in some colorful straws for cute centerpieces.

Cobweb Coasters

Your boo bottles will look even more creepy when they are sitting on these spindly saucers. All you need to do is hook five ‘bobby pins’ (I am sure the women will have quite a few of these lying around!) onto a 3/8-inch flat metal washer. Then, wrap twine around and thread through each bobby pin. Finally, spray-paint everything white for that ghoulish look, and scatter plastic spiders around the table.

Front Door Mummy

Make a scary first impression with this five minute mummy door decoration! Firstly, tape paper streamers to the front door, or any door for that matter, make sure the paper tape is overlapping the strips to give it that ‘wrapped look’. Second, cut sheets of black and white construction paper into circles to make big spooky eyes. Lastly, place the eyes on the top of the door and tape to secure, as easy as that!
